Sharjah's Environment and Protected Areas Authority (EPAA) has confiscated 65 sandfish lizards in the Al Bataeh area near Khorfakkan Road in a bid to help preserve them.
Posting an image of the creatures in a container, the EPAA said it had taken possession of the Arabian sand skink after fishing violations were reported during the breeding season.
The authority reaffirmed its efforts to protect wildlife from improper practices and provide the appropriate conditions for the breeding season.
